India and the US will sign a memorandum of understanding (MoU) in the field of Space Situational Awareness (SSA) during the 2+2 Ministerial Dialogue. Through the agreement, the two countries will share data to protect each other’s satellites from man-made or natural threats. A satellite is an object that has been intentionally placed into orbit. These objects are called artificial satellites to distinguish them from natural satellites such as Earth’s Moon.
